Least Common Multiple of 99412 and 99428 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 99412 and 99428, than apply into the LCM equation.

GCF(99412,99428) = 4
LCM(99412,99428) = ( 99412 × 99428) / 4
LCM(99412,99428) = 9884336336 / 4
LCM(99412,99428) = 2471084084
